I'd prefer it to be within the Mature/Seinen boundaries but Shounen would work as well. I'm those type of person that value art highly over plot when evaluating a manga hence it doesn't need to be deep/smart story telling...just something decent that keep your interests and motivate you to follow through as it unfold (a few plot twists here and there, well-paced character development..etc). Simply put I can sacrifice some plot for art and not vice-versa. Some examples I know of that touches on that theme would be Code Geass(anime), Zettai Karen Children, Mouse, Sekirei(getting there...I think)...maybe more as I recall but a bad example for my search would be Kateikyoushi Hitman Reborn!. My reading/completed list is public so feel free to check those and to save the trouble of having someone redirect this - a somewhat similar topic to mine.

-Genre to avoid Shoujo/Josei and any of the BL.
-Please exclude one-shots and anything below 4-5 volumes.

Seimaden. ok i know it's classified as shojo and shonen ai, but the shonen-ai part occurs to 2 side character and the setting is in human-demon war. but the romance is major part of the theme so of you really don't like romance, avoid it, but otherwise have quite abit of devious thinking/planning, as well as actions. you get to see a lot of "I am a demon overlord with tragic past and many minion. i have power but not love" kind of stuff here. very manupulitive.
Demon Diary helarious version. not manupulative or evil in any way. the young demon lord (who is very much innocent) gathers minions (who preety much disrespect him but stil love him) and must prove himself to be a great demon lord (and try very hard to be evil)

Its one of the unique manga where the character actually age as the story progress and the author did hint about the upcoming future ("something you can look forward to" in a sense) so basically the time flow for the girls in the story I believe would be child -> teenage -> adult. As of the latest volume they're currently in middle school (7th-8th grade I believe in U.S)

Litchi Hikari Club fits the bill. Complex plot, gorgeous art, seinen, very mature. The downside is that it's short and what romance there is some shounen-ai, but it's very minor and and "romance" is much too pretty a word for it. Anyway, I feel the need to suggest this work whenever I can.
